Missing weaver found dead in Sirajganj
A handloom worker, who went missing from Shahjadpur upazila of Sirajganj on July 24, was found dead yesterday.
Locals spotted the body of Jahid Hossain, 18, beside Karotoa River in the upazila around 10:30am and informed the police. Police recovered the body and sent it to the hospital morgue for autopsy.
Quoting victim's family members, Rezaul Karim, officer-in-charge of Shahjadpur Police Station, said Jahid went out of their house at Darogarchar village on the day to attend a picnic and did not return home.
Victim's father Anwar Hossain filed a case with Shahjadpur Police Station yesterday, accusing eight people of the area.
Away in Dinajpur, the body of an 18-month-old boy was recovered from Sujapur village in Phulbari upazila yesterday, reports our Dinajpur correspondent.
The deceased is Mohammad Ali, son of Mahbubur Rahman of the village.
Police quoted victim's family members as saying that Ali went missing while he was playing in front of their house around 5:00pm on Saturday.
After a hectic search for over 12 hours, locals spotted his body underneath a pile of bricks around 5:00am and informed the police.
